Passive revenue is a sort of revenue that doesn’t require lively involvement or participation from the taxpayer. It might embody revenue from rental properties, royalties, dividends, curiosity, capital positive factors, and extra. Nevertheless, passive revenue isn’t tax-free. Relying on the supply and period of the revenue, it might be topic to totally different tax charges and guidelines.

What’s the passive revenue tax charge in 2024?

The passive revenue tax charge will depend on the sort and time period of the revenue. Usually, there are two classes of passive revenue: peculiar and capital positive factors.

Bizarre passive revenue is revenue that’s taxed on the similar charge as your common revenue, resembling curiosity, dividends, royalties, and rental revenue. The tax charge for peculiar passive revenue ranges from 10% to 37%, relying in your taxable revenue and submitting standing.

Capital positive factors are income from promoting an asset that you just held for greater than a 12 months, resembling shares, bonds, actual property, or collectibles. The tax charge for long-term capital positive factors ranges from 0% to twenty%, relying in your taxable revenue and submitting standing.

Nevertheless, should you promote an asset that you just held for lower than a 12 months, you’ll pay short-term capital positive factors tax, which is identical as your peculiar revenue tax charge.

Along with the federal tax charges, you may additionally should pay state and native taxes in your passive revenue, relying on the place you reside and the place the revenue is sourced. The state and native tax charges fluctuate extensively throughout the U.S., so you need to seek the advice of a tax skilled or use a tax calculator to estimate your complete tax legal responsibility.

Is passive revenue taxed at a better charge within the U.S.?

Not essentially. Passive revenue could be taxed at a decrease or larger charge than your lively revenue, relying on the sort and time period of the revenue.

For instance, should you earn curiosity from a checking account or dividends from a inventory, you’ll pay peculiar revenue tax on that revenue, which may very well be larger than your lively revenue tax charge in case you are in a excessive tax bracket.

Nevertheless, should you promote an asset that you just held for greater than a 12 months and understand a long-term capital acquire, you’ll pay a decrease tax charge than your lively revenue tax charge, except you might be within the highest tax bracket of 37%.

3.8% Internet funding revenue tax

There’s additionally a particular tax known as the Internet Funding Earnings Tax (NIIT) that applies to sure high-income taxpayers who’ve web funding revenue above a threshold quantity. The NIIT is an extra 3.8% tax on the lesser of your web funding revenue or the quantity by which your modified adjusted gross revenue exceeds the edge quantity.

The brink quantity for 2023 is $200,000 for single filers, $250,000 for married submitting collectively filers, and $125,000 for married submitting individually filers.

Internet funding revenue consists of curiosity, dividends, capital positive factors, rental revenue, royalty revenue, and different passive revenue sources. Nevertheless, it doesn’t embody wages, salaries, pensions, Social Safety advantages, or IRA distributions.

How a lot tax do you pay on passive revenue?

The quantity of tax you pay on passive revenue will depend on a number of components, resembling:

  • The sort and time period of the revenue
  • Your taxable revenue and submitting standing
  • Your state and native tax charges
  • Your deductions and credit
  • Your different sources of revenue

To calculate how a lot tax you pay on passive revenue, you’ll want to:

  • Decide the sort and time period of your passive revenue
  • Discover out the relevant federal tax charge for that kind of revenue
  • Add any state and native taxes that apply to that kind of revenue
  • Subtract any deductions and credit that apply to that kind of revenue
  • Multiply the online quantity by the full tax charge

For instance, suppose you might be single and have a taxable revenue of $100,000 in 2023. You even have $10,000 of curiosity revenue from a checking account and $20,000 of long-term capital positive factors from promoting some shares.

To calculate how a lot tax you pay in your passive revenue:

  • Curiosity revenue is peculiar passive revenue taxed at your common revenue tax charge. Your federal tax charge for peculiar revenue in 2023 is 24%. Your state and native taxes could fluctuate relying on the place you reside.
  • Lengthy-term capital positive factors are taxed at a decrease charge than peculiar revenue. Your federal tax charge for long-term capital positive factors in 2023 is 15%. Your state and native taxes could fluctuate relying on the place you reside and the place the revenue is sourced.
  • You will have deductions and credit that scale back your taxable revenue, resembling the usual deduction, the non-public exemption, or the international tax credit score. For simplicity, let’s assume you don’t have any deductions or credit for this instance.
  • To calculate your web passive revenue, you add your curiosity revenue and your long-term capital positive factors: $10,000 + $20,000 = $30,000
  • To calculate your complete tax charge, you add your federal tax charge and your state and native tax charge. For simplicity, let’s assume your state and native tax charge is 5% for each varieties of revenue. Your complete tax charge for curiosity revenue is 24% + 5% = 29%. Your complete tax charge for long-term capital positive factors is 15% + 5% = 20%.
  • To calculate your tax legal responsibility, you multiply your web passive revenue by your complete tax charge. Your tax legal responsibility for curiosity revenue is $10,000 x 29% = $2,900. Your tax legal responsibility for long-term capital positive factors is $20,000 x 20% = $4,000. Your complete tax legal responsibility for passive revenue is $2,900 + $4,000 = $6,900.

The right way to scale back your tax legal responsibility on passive revenue?

There are a number of methods that may show you how to scale back your tax legal responsibility on passive revenue, resembling:

  • Holding property for greater than a 12 months to qualify for the decrease long-term capital positive factors tax charge
  • Investing in tax-exempt or tax-deferred accounts, resembling Roth IRAs, 401(ok)s, or municipal bonds
  • Harvesting losses to offset positive factors or deduct as much as $3,000 of web losses out of your peculiar revenue
  • Profiting from tax breaks for particular varieties of passive revenue, such because the certified dividend charge, the certified enterprise revenue deduction, or the true property skilled standing
  • Diversifying your sources of revenue to keep away from the NIIT or decrease your marginal tax charge
  • Planning your revenue and bills to optimize your tax bracket and deductions
  • Looking for skilled recommendation from a CPA or a tax planner

Passive revenue could be an effective way to generate wealth and obtain monetary freedom. Nevertheless, it isn’t with out its tax implications. By understanding how passive revenue is taxed and find out how to scale back your tax legal responsibility, you can also make smarter choices about your passive revenue investments and maximize your after-tax returns.
